Section 15-4-310 - Minority and women-owned business officer

Ask AI about this
(a) Each state agency shall designate an individual as its minority and women-owned business officer.(b) The minority and women-owned business officer shall be the person within the state agency with whom the Division of Minority and Women-owned Business Enterprise of the Arkansas Economic Development Commission and the Minority and Women-owned Business Advisory Council shall work in their efforts to accomplish the goals of this subchapter.(c) Upon the appointment of the minority and women-owned business officer in each state agency, the state agency shall notify the division and the Office of State Procurement.Amended by Act 2017, No. 1080,§ 1, eff. 8/1/2017.Acts 2009, No. 1222, § 6.
